excel中=a5%表示什么
328人看过
公式基本结构解析
在Excel中,表达式=a5%由两个核心部分组成:等号起始的公式声明、单元格地址A5以及百分比符号。等号作为公式的起始标识,告知系统后续内容为计算指令而非普通文本。单元格地址A5指向工作表中第A列第5行交叉位置的存储单元,其实际值将参与运算。百分比符号%是算术运算符,功能上等效于“除以100”的数学操作。这种结构符合微软官方文档对公式运算符优先级的定义,即百分比运算优先于其他算术运算。
例如当A5单元格输入数值50时,公式=a5%将先提取A5的值50,随后执行50÷100的计算,最终返回结果0.5。若在B2单元格输入=A5%,则B2显示的计算结果与A5值的百分数形式直接关联。这种设计使百分比转换无需额外编写除法公式,显著提升数据操作效率。 百分比符号的数学本质百分比符号在Excel中属于单目运算符,其运算优先级高于乘除法。根据微软支持文档说明,%运算符会将前置数字自动除以100,这与数学中的百分比定义完全一致。当该符号与单元格结合时,实际执行的是“单元格值×0.01”的隐式计算过程。
案例演示:若A5存储值为200,在任意单元格输入=A5%等效于编写=200/100,计算结果显示2。结合函数使用时,=SUM(A5:A10)%会先对区域求和,再将总和转换为百分数。例如区域求和结果为300,则公式返回3。 单元格引用机制公式中的A5代表相对引用,其实际指向的单元格会随公式位置变化而动态调整。当拖动填充柄复制含=A5%的公式时,引用对象会按相对位置关系自动更新。例如将B1单元格的=A5%公式向下填充至B2,公式会自动变为=A6%。
若需固定引用目标,应使用绝对引用符号:=$A$5%。如此无论公式被复制到何处,始终引用A5单元格的值。混合引用场景中,=A$5%会固定行号但允许列标变化,=$A5%则固定列标但允许行号变化。 数据类型兼容性当被引用的单元格包含非数值内容时,Excel会按特定规则处理:文本型数据转换为0后再进行百分比运算,逻辑值TRUE视为1、FALSE视为0。若A5包含文本“abc”,则=A5%的计算结果为0;若A5为TRUE,则返回0.01。
实际应用时,建议先用ISNUMBER函数验证数据有效性。例如配合IF函数:=IF(ISNUMBER(A5),A5%,“数据错误”),可避免非数值数据导致的计算异常。 与格式化显示的区别需注意公式运算与单元格格式化的本质差异:=%是实际改变数值的算术运算,而通过“开始”选项卡设置的百分比格式仅改变显示方式不改变存储值。例如A5输入0.05后设置为百分比格式显示5%,但实际值仍为0.05;若输入=A5%,则存储值为0.0005。
测试方法:在A5输入100,B1输入=A5%,B2输入=A5并设置为百分比格式。虽然两者都显示1%,但B1的实际值为1,B2的实际值为100。使用公式=B1100返回100,而=B2100返回10000。 复合公式中的应用百分比运算符常与其他函数嵌套使用。在=SUM(A5:A10)%中,先计算区域和再转换为百分比;在=(A5-B5)/B5%中,则先计算增长率再转换为百分数。需特别注意运算符优先级:百分比运算优先于加减法,但次于乘除。
财务计算案例:已知A5为成本120元,B5为售价150元,利润率公式可写为=(B5-A5)/A5%。计算过程:先计算差值30元,除以成本得0.25,百分比转换后结果为25。 错误值处理方案当引用单元格出现错误时,=A5%会同步返回错误。常见错误包括:DIV/0!(除零错误)、N/A(值不可用)、VALUE!(类型错误)等。可通过IFERROR函数容错:=IFERROR(A5%,"计算异常")。
若A5包含N/A错误,直接使用=A5%将返回N/A。使用=IFERROR(A5%,0)可将其转换为0,保证后续计算正常进行。对于需要区别处理的情况,可用ISERROR函数配合条件判断。 数组公式扩展应用在动态数组版本的Excel中,=A5:A10%可批量计算区域百分比。输入公式后按Enter,结果会自动溢出到相邻区域。例如选择B5:B10输入=A5:A10%,可将A列六个值全部转换为百分数。
结合FILTER函数可实现条件百分比计算:=FILTER(A5:A100,B5:B100="是")%会先筛选出符合条件的值,再统一转换为百分比。此特性在处理大型数据表时尤为高效。 精度控制技巧百分比计算可能产生无限小数,Excel默认显示精度受“文件→选项→高级→计算精度”设置影响。可通过ROUND函数控制小数位数:=ROUND(A5%,4)将结果四舍五入到4位小数。
例如A5输入1/3(约0.3333),=A5%得到0.003333...,使用=ROUND(A5%,5)返回0.00333。财务计算中常配合货币精度要求:=ROUND(A5%,2)可确保结果符合分位精度。 跨工作表引用引用其他工作表单元格时,需包含工作表名称和叹号分隔符:=Sheet2!A5%。若工作表名包含空格或特殊字符,需用单引号包裹:='2024数据'!A5%。
跨工作簿引用格式为=[工作簿名.xlsx]工作表名!A5%。当源工作关闭时,Excel会自动添加完整路径引用。此类链接建议优先使用定义名称管理,避免路径变更导致断链。 与文本连接的综合运用需将百分比结果与文本拼接时,应使用TEXT函数格式化数字:="达成率:"&TEXT(A5%,"0.00%")。直接连接会导致百分比转为序列值,例如="结果:"&A5%可能显示“结果:0.05”。
报表制作案例:A5输入0.856,公式="本月完成进度:"&TEXT(A5%,"%")返回“本月完成进度:86%”。若需保留两位小数,可设置参数为"0.00%"。 条件格式联动可将=A5%作为条件格式的应用对象,实现动态可视化。选择数据区域后,设置条件格式规则为“基于公式”,输入=A5%>0.1即可为超过10%的单元格添加色标。
高级应用:结合AND函数设置双向条件,=AND(A5%>=0.05,A5%<=0.1)可标注5%-10%的数值。条件格式中的公式需使用相对引用以确保逐单元格判断。 计算性能优化在大数据量工作簿中,过度使用百分比运算符可能增加计算负载。对于固定除数场景,建议将÷100操作替换为乘0.01,因为乘法运算在处理器中的执行效率通常高于除法。
性能测试显示,对10万单元格区域分别使用=A5:A100000%和=A5:A1000000.01,后者计算速度快约18%。在易用性与性能要求冲突时,可根据数据规模选择方案。 版本兼容性说明百分比运算符在所有Excel版本中保持相同运算逻辑,但早期版本(如Excel2003)对数组公式的支持需按Ctrl+Shift+Enter确认。Office365的动态数组功能可使=A5:A10%直接返回多个结果。
跨版本共享文件时,若使用动态数组公式,需确保接收方为Excel2019及以上版本。否则可能显示SPILL!错误,需改用传统数组公式输入方式。 数学等价变换从代数角度观察,=A5%完全等价于=A5/100或=A50.01。三种写法在计算结果上无差异,但百分比符号提供更直观的语义表达。在公式审核时,可通过“公式→公式求值”功能逐步查看运算过程。
教学案例:向新手解释时,可将%符号类比为“每百单位”的计量转换。例如A5存储500人口,=A5%即表示“每百人”对应的基准值5,便于理解统计数据的标准化过程。 常见误区澄清部分用户误认为=A5%与设置单元格格式为百分比等效,实则前者改变数值本身,后者仅改变显示方式。另一个误区是在百分比运算后额外乘以100,导致结果放大10000倍。
典型错误案例:为显示百分比值而输入=A5%100,实际上若A5为15,该公式结果为15而非15%。正确做法是直接使用=A5%并设置单元格格式,或使用=TEXT(A5%,"0%")。 行业应用场景在财务分析中,=A5%常用于计算税率、折扣率或利润率;在统计学中用于转换比例数据;在工程领域处理公差带计算。需注意行业规范对百分比精度的特殊要求。
实战示例:零售业计算折扣时,若A5录入商品原价200元,B5录入折扣率15%(存储值0.15),实际售价公式为=A5(1-B5%)。其中B5%将0.15转换为0.0015,确保计算逻辑正确。
167人看过
137人看过
49人看过
222人看过
344人看过
261人看过

.webp)
.webp)
.webp)
.webp)
